Some leading ladies however accepted the shift in the image as a challenge. Meena Kumari played sister to Dharmendra in Kaajal where her sister-in-law Padmini is resentful of the brother-sister bond. Some decades laterNaseerudin Shah played an obsessive brother to Ramya in Chahat and Shah Rukh made a dominating, over-possessive twin bro to Aishwarya Rai in Josh.

Popular cinema has always been defined by the image of the ruling superstar and from the 70s to the 90s Amitabh Bachchan identified as the family man forever fighting a moral and social battle in all his movies- Majboor, Adalat or Trishul, Shahenshah,Agneepath or Aaj Ka Arjun was responsible for uplifting the image of mother and sister in society. The mother and the sister lost significance in mainstream movies when Amitabh Bachchan stopped playing the conventional hero.
